Executive Bio

Mr. Andrew C. Stuart, also known as Andy, has been the Chief Executive Officer and president of Norwegian Brand at NCL Corporation Ltd. since September 2016 and since March 2015 respectively. Mr. Stuart has been the Chief Executive Officer of Norwegian Cruise Line at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ings Ltd. since September 16, 2016 and served as its Chief Operating Officer of Norwegian Cruise Line since March 4, 2015 until September 16, 2016. He served as an Executive Vice President of Sales at Norwegian Cruise Line. Mr. Stuart serves as Executive Vice President of International Sales & Charters, Meetings and Incentives at Norwegian Cruise Line Oceania Cruises & Regent Seven Seas Cruises. He has been an Executive Vice President of International Sales & Charters, Meetings & Incentives at Seven Seas Cruises S. DE R.L. since November 2014. He has been an Executive Vice President of International Sales & Charters, Meetings & Incentives, Ncl, Oceania Cruises & Rssc at Oceania Cruises, Inc. since November 2014. He has been an Executive Vice President of Sales at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ings Ltd. since November 2014. He served as an Executive Vice President of Global Sales & Passenger Services at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ings Ltd. since November 2008. He was responsible for three brands of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ings Ltd., Norwegian Cruise Line, Oceania Cruise and Regent Seven Seas Cruises. He introduced Partners First in 2011. For Norwegian Cruise Line, he directed the North American and International Sales. He was responsible for global sales, revenue management, passenger services and public relations. Specifically, he directed Norwegian Cruise Line Holding Ltd.'s global distribution strategy, ensures to enhance and strengthen its relationships with travel partners as its primary distribution system. He led the further development of Partnership 2.0 and also ensures revenue optimization and oversees Norwegian Cruise Line Holding Ltd.'s public relations efforts. For Oceania Cruises and Regent Seven Seas Cruises, he is responsible for International Sales as well as the MICE area. He served as an Executive Vice President and Chief Product Officer for delivery of the Freestyle Cruising product across the Norwegian Cruise Line fleet. He is 20-year veteran of Norwegian Cruise Line Holding Ltd. He served as an Executive Vice President of Marketing, Sales and Passenger Services at Norwegian Cruise Line Holding Ltd. and Genting Hong Kong Limited since August 2003. He joined Norwegian in 1988. He served as Senior Vice President for Marketing and Sales at Genting Hong Kong Limited since April 2000. He served as Senior Vice President of Sales of Norwegian Cruise Line Holding Ltd. since 1999. He served as Senior Vice President of Passenger Services since 1998 and Senior Vice President of Norwegian Sales since 1999. He joined Norwegian Cruise Line in 1988 and served as its Sales and Marketing Director in the United Kingdom until December 1996. He served as Vice President of Sales Planning and relocated to Norwegian Cruise Line's Miami headquarters in January 1997. He serves as the Chairman of Cruise Lines International Association. He is an active participant on Twitter. He has a Bachelor of Science degree in Catering Administration from Bournemouth University, UK. President of Norwegian Brand
